Family with four young children monitoring down past Poitiers in August. I’ve been trying to find a lunch time stop ( snack lunch) with room to run. It’s easy with a motorhome but I’m stuck finding anything beyond motorway Aire Sarthe de Touraine. Any ideas?
I have traveled that road many times and there are aires about every 20 kms and they are well advertised in advance. If you have food with you; try and choose one without fuel facilities for a peaceful stop and try avoid french lunchtime; 1200 to 13:0.
If you're just looking for somewhere for a lunchtime stop with space for the kids to run around, the Aire de Joel Boisgard might be a good one. No facilities apart from toilet, but it has a big open grass area with picnic tables.
An alternative might be to take the D338 between Alencon and Le Mans. You're bound to find a spot on that 30 mile stretch and it will break the monotony of autoroutes.
